Understanding how to undertake Kaupapa Maori research can be a challenge for emerging health researchers. Unless emerging researchers have exposure to Kaupapa Maori theory or senior Maori health ...research expertise, the challenge of undertaking Kaupapa Maori research within health research contexts can seem daunting, and for some, too difficult to attempt. This article summarizes what an Indigenous positioning means to me as a health researcher, medical practitioner, academic and Maori community member, and why it is more than just a methodological approach. The theoretical basis of Kaupapa Maori - what it is, how it emerged and what it means for my own research practice - is explored. How Kaupapa Maori interacts with Pacific research methodologies, particularly when health research involves both Maori and Pacific participants, is discussed. It is hoped that this article will assist emerging researchers (both Indigenous and non-Indigenous) to embrace Indigenous-appropriate research approaches within their own work.
Eliminating indigenous and ethnic health inequities requires addressing the determinants of health inequities which includes institutionalised racism, and ensuring a health care system that delivers ...appropriate and equitable care. There is growing recognition of the importance of cultural competency and cultural safety at both individual health practitioner and organisational levels to achieve equitable health care. Some jurisdictions have included cultural competency in health professional licensing legislation, health professional accreditation standards, and pre-service and in-service training programmes. However, there are mixed definitions and understandings of cultural competency and cultural safety, and how best to achieve them.
A literature review of 59 international articles on the definitions of cultural competency and cultural safety was undertaken. Findings were contextualised to the cultural competency legislation, statements and initiatives present within Aotearoa New Zealand, a national Symposium on Cultural Competence and Māori Health, convened by the Medical Council of New Zealand and Te Ohu Rata o Aotearoa - Māori Medical Practitioners Association (Te ORA) and consultation with Māori medical practitioners via Te ORA.
Health practitioners, healthcare organisations and health systems need to be engaged in working towards cultural safety and critical consciousness. To do this, they must be prepared to critique the 'taken for granted' power structures and be prepared to challenge their own culture and cultural systems rather than prioritise becoming 'competent' in the cultures of others. The objective of cultural safety activities also needs to be clearly linked to achieving health equity. Healthcare organisations and authorities need to be held accountable for providing culturally safe care, as defined by patients and their communities, and as measured through progress towards achieving health equity.
A move to cultural safety rather than cultural competency is recommended. We propose a definition for cultural safety that we believe to be more fit for purpose in achieving health equity, and clarify the essential principles and practical steps to operationalise this approach in healthcare organisations and workforce development. The unintended consequences of a narrow or limited understanding of cultural competency are discussed, along with recommendations for how a broader conceptualisation of these terms is important.

Although health provider racial/ethnic bias has the potential to influence health outcomes and inequities, research within health education and training contexts remains limited. This paper reports ...findings from an anonymous web-based study examining racial/ethnic bias amongst final year medical students in Aotearoa/New Zealand. Data from 302 students (34% of all eligible final year medical students) were collected in two waves in 2014 and 2015 as part of the Bias and Decision Making in Medicine (BDMM) study. Two chronic disease vignettes, two implicit bias measures, and measures of explicit bias were used to assess racial/ethnic bias towards New Zealand European and Māori (indigenous) peoples. Medical students demonstrated implicit pro-New Zealand European racial/ethnic bias on average, and bias towards viewing New Zealand European patients as more compliant relative to Māori. Explicit pro-New Zealand European racial/ethnic bias was less evident, but apparent for measures of ethnic preference, relative warmth, and beliefs about the compliance and competence of Māori patients relative to New Zealand European patients. In addition, racial/ethnic bias appeared to be associated with some measures of medical student beliefs about individual patients by ethnicity when responding to a mental health vignette. Patterning of racial/ethnic bias by student characteristics was not consistent, with the exception of some associations between student ethnicity, socioeconomic background, and racial/ethnic bias. This is the first study of its kind with a health professional population in Aotearoa/New Zealand, representing an important contribution to further understanding and addressing current health inequities between Māori and New Zealand European populations.

In Aotearoa New Zealand (NZ), socioeconomic status and being of Māori ethnicity are often associated with poorer health outcomes, including after surgery. Inequities can be partially explained by ...differences in health status and health system biases are hypothesised as important factors for remaining inequities. Previous work identified inequities between Māori and non-Māori following cardiovascular surgery, some of which have been identified in studies between 1990 and 2012. Days Alive and Out of Hospital (DAOH) is an emerging surgical outcome metric. DAOH is a composite measure of outcomes, which may reflect patient experience and longer periods of DAOH may also reflect extended interactions with the health system. Recently, a 1.1-day difference in DAOH was observed between Māori and non-Māori at a hospital in NZ across a range of operations.
We will conduct a secondary data analysis using data from the National Minimum Data Set, maintained by the Ministry of Health. We will report unadjusted and risk-adjusted DAOH values between Māori and non-Māori using direct risk standardisation. We will risk adjust first for age and sex, then for each of deprivation (NZDep18), levels of morbidity (M3 score) and rurality. We will report DAOH values across three time periods, 30, 90 and 365 days and across nine deciles of the DAOH distribution (0.1-0.9 inclusive). We will interpret all results from a Kaupapa Māori research positioning, acknowledging that Māori health outcomes are directly tied to the unequal distribution of the social determinants of health.
Ethics approval for this study was given by the Auckland Health Research Ethics Committee. Outputs from this study are likely to interest a range of audiences. We plan to disseminate our findings through academic channels, presentations to interested groups including Māori-specific hui (meetings), social media and lay press.
IntroductionThe COVID-19 pandemic has had both direct and indirect impacts on the health of populations worldwide. While racial/ethnic health inequities in COVID-19 infection are now well known (and ...ongoing), knowledge about the impact of COVID-19 pandemic management on non-COVID-19-related outcomes for Indigenous peoples is less well understood. This article presents the study protocol for the Health Research Council of New Zealand funded project ‘Mā te Mōhio ka Mārama: Impact of COVID-19 on Māori:non-Māori inequities’. The study aims to explore changes in access to healthcare, quality of healthcare and health outcomes for Māori, the Indigenous peoples of Aotearoa New Zealand (NZ) and non-Māori during the COVID-19 outbreak period across NZ.Methods and analysisThis observational study is framed within a Kaupapa Māori research positioning that includes Kaupapa Māori epidemiology. National datasets will be used to report on access to healthcare, quality of healthcare and health outcomes between Māori and non-Māori during the COVID-19 pandemic in NZ. Study periods are defined as (a) prepandemic period (2015–2019), (b) first pandemic year without COVID-19 vaccines (2020) and (c) pandemic period with COVID-19 vaccines (2021 onwards). Regional and national differences between Māori and non-Māori will be explored in two phases focused on identified health priority areas for NZ including (1) mortality, cancer, long-term conditions, first 1000 days, mental health and (2) rheumatic fever.Ethics and disseminationThis study has ethical approval from the Auckland Health Research Ethics Committee (AHREC AH26253). An advisory group will work with the project team to disseminate the findings of this project via project-specific meetings, peer-reviewed publications and a project-specific website. The overall intention of the project is to highlight areas requiring health policy and practice interventions to address Indigenous inequities in health resulting from COVID-19 pandemic management (both historical and in the future).
Examining the pathways and causes of ethnic inequities in health is integral to devising effective interventions. Explanations set the scope for solutions. Understandings of ethnic health inequities ...are often situated in victim blaming and cultural deficit explanations, rather than in the root causes. For Indigenous populations, colonisation and racism are fundemental determinants of health inequities. Using a conceptual framework can support understanding of the fundamental causes of Indigenous health inequities. This article presents an Indigenous adaptation of the ‘Williams model’ for understanding the causes of racial/ethnic disparities in health. The Te Kupenga Hauora Māori modified model foregrounds colonisation as a critical determinant of health inequities, underpinning all levels from basic to surface causes. The modified model also attempts to reflect the dynamic interplay between causes at different levels, rather than a simple unidirectional relationship. We include the influence of worldviews/positioning as a cause and emphasise that privilege alongside racism plays a causative role in Indigenous health inequities. We also critique some of the limitations of this framework in reflecting the complex pathways of causation for ethnic health inequities, and indicate areas for further strengthening.
Health professional racial/ethnic bias may impact on clinical decision-making and contribute to subsequent ethnic health inequities. However, limited research has been undertaken among medical ...students. This paper presents findings from the Bias and Decision-Making in Medicine (BDMM) study, which sought to examine ethnic bias (Māori (indigenous peoples) compared with New Zealand European) among medical students and associations with clinical decision-making.
All final year New Zealand (NZ) medical students in 2014 and 2015 (n = 888) were invited to participate in a cross-sectional online study. Key components included: two chronic disease vignettes (cardiovascular disease (CVD) and depression) with randomized patient ethnicity (Māori or NZ European) and questions on patient management; implicit bias measures (an ethnicity preference Implicit Association Test (IAT) and an ethnicity and compliant patient IAT); and, explicit ethnic bias questions. Associations between ethnic bias and clinical decision-making responses to vignettes were tested using linear regression.
Three hundred and two students participated (34% response rate). Implicit and explicit ethnic bias favoring NZ Europeans was apparent among medical students. In the CVD vignette, no significant differences in clinical decision-making by patient ethnicity were observed. There were also no differential associations by patient ethnicity between any measures of ethnic bias (implicit or explicit) and patient management responses in the CVD vignette. In the depression vignette, some differences in the ranking of recommended treatment options were observed by patient ethnicity and explicit preference for NZ Europeans was associated with increased reporting that NZ European patients would benefit from treatment but not Māori (slope difference 0.34, 95% CI 0.08, 0.60; p = 0.011), although this was the only significant finding in these analyses.
NZ medical students demonstrated ethnic bias, although overall this was not associated with clinical decision-making. This study both adds to the small body of literature internationally on racial/ethnic bias among medical students and provides relevant and important information for medical education on indigenous health and ethnic health inequities in New Zealand.
Addressing the underrepresentation of indigenous health professionals is recognised internationally as being integral to overcoming indigenous health inequities. This literature review aims to ...identify 'best practice' for recruitment of indigenous secondary school students into tertiary health programmes with particular relevance to recruitment of Māori within a New Zealand context. METHODOLOGY/METHODS: A Kaupapa Māori Research (KMR) methodological approach was utilised to review literature and categorise content via: country; population group; health profession focus; research methods; evidence of effectiveness; and discussion of barriers. Recruitment activities are described within five broad contexts associated with the recruitment pipeline: Early Exposure, Transitioning, Retention/Completion, Professional Workforce Development, and Across the total pipeline.
A total of 70 articles were included. There is a lack of published literature specific to Māori recruitment and a limited, but growing, body of literature focused on other indigenous and underrepresented minority populations.The literature is primarily descriptive in nature with few articles providing evidence of effectiveness. However, the literature clearly frames recruitment activity as occurring across a pipeline that extends from secondary through to tertiary education contexts and in some instances vocational (post-graduate) training. Early exposure activities encourage students to achieve success in appropriate school subjects, address deficiencies in careers advice and offer tertiary enrichment opportunities. Support for students to transition into and within health professional programmes is required including bridging/foundation programmes, admission policies/quotas and institutional mission statements demonstrating a commitment to achieving equity. Retention/completion support includes academic and pastoral interventions and institutional changes to ensure safer environments for indigenous students. Overall, recruitment should reflect a comprehensive, integrated pipeline approach that includes secondary, tertiary, community and workforce stakeholders.
Although the current literature is less able to identify 'best practice', six broad principles to achieve success for indigenous health workforce development include: 1) Framing initiatives within indigenous worldviews 2) Demonstrating a tangible institutional commitment to equity 3) Framing interventions to address barriers to indigenous health workforce development 4) Incorporating a comprehensive pipeline model 5) Increasing family and community engagement and 6) Incorporating quality data tracking and evaluation. Achieving equity in health workforce representation should remain both a political and ethical priority.
ObjectiveTo determine the socio-demographic profile of all students enrolled to study medicine in Aotearoa New Zealand (NZ).Design and settingObservational, cross-sectional study. Data were sought ...from the Universities of Auckland and Otago, the two NZ tertiary education institutions providing medical education, for the period 2016–2020 inclusive. These data are a subset of the larger project ‘Mirror on Society’ examining all regulated health professional enrolled students in NZ. Variables of interest: gender, citizenship, ethnicity, rural classification, socioeconomic deprivation, school type and school socioeconomic scores. NZ denominator population data (18–29 years) were sourced from the 2018 census.Participants2858 students were enrolled to study medicine between 2016 and 2020 inclusive.ResultsThere were more women (59.1%) enrolled to study medicine than men (40.9%) and the majority (96.5%) were in the 18–29 years age range. Māori students (rate ratio 0.92; 95% CI 0.84 to 1.0) and Pacific students (rate ratio 0.85; 95% CI 0.73 to 0.98) had lower overall rates of enrolment. For all ethnic groups, irrespective of rural or urban origin, enrolment rates had a nearly log-linear negative relationship with increasing socioeconomic deprivation. Enrolments were lower for students from rural areas compared with those from urban areas (rate ratio 0.53; 95% CI 0.46–0.61). Overall NZ’s medical students do not reflect the diverse communities they will serve, with under-representation of Māori and Pacific students and students who come from low socioeconomic and rural backgrounds.ConclusionsTo meaningfully address these issues, we suggest the following policy changes: universities commit and act to Indigenise institutional ways of knowing and being; selection policies are reviewed to ensure that communities in greatest need of doctors are prioritised for enrolment into medicine (specifically, the impact of low socioeconomic status should be factored into selection decisions); and the government fund more New Zealanders to study medicine.
